MEMO — Finance Team Only

Re: Insurance Renewal, Brightholm Facility

Our property and liability cover with Nordevan Mutual expires end of quarter. Renewal quote is up 14%, driven by last year's warehouse claim at Brightholm. Alternatives from Castelune Assurance came in 6% lower but with a higher deductible and weaker business-interruption terms. Recommendation: renew with Nordevan, negotiate the deductible. Decision needed by the 20th. Keep this within the team; the note appended below explains the sensitive context behind the timing.

internal memo for kafog-tageg: Gross margin on Ralael came in at 15 percent against a plan of 5 percent. Only 3 of the 100 pilot accounts renewed Ralael, so a churn review is set for October 15.

## Deployment

Textgate's encoding sniffer runs as a sidecar next to the upload service. Deploy both together; the sniffer inspects the first 64 KB of each uploaded text file and tags it before storage. Mismatched tags block ingestion, so keep the confidence threshold sane. The sidecar reads its runtime settings from the values below.

deployment values, yafop-fahap:
[lamwyn]
team = silath
access_code = ac_166fb2
host = lamwyn.orvexgrid.example
port = 9300
owner = pelael.praius
peer = istiel.zarqeldyn.corp

Handover: Pedalgrove rebalancing tool. It pulls dock occupancy from the Marlow feed every ten minutes and emits van routes via the dispatcher queue. Tuning weights live in balance.yaml; don't touch the solver without rerunning the Elsmere benchmarks. To unlock the archived route-history database, future maintainers should use the recovery passphrase below.

vault phrase of yaguf-hahaf = druath-holix